Which Article of the Indian Constitution directs the State to raise the level of nutrition and standard of living of its people?
AArticle 43
BArticle 41
CArticle 47
DArticle 39
Step-by-Step Solution
  1. Step 1: Identify the Directive Principle related to public health and nutrition

    Article 47 directs the State to raise the level of nutrition and the standard of living and to improve public health.
  2. Step 2: Differentiate from related articles

    Article 41 relates to right to work; Article 43 to cottage industries; Article 39 covers equitable distribution of resources.
  3. Final Answer:

    Article 47 → Option C
  4. Quick Check:

    Nutrition and standard of living = Article 47 ✅
